## Authentication for Export Retries

When an export job fails in Quillgate, plugin authors should retry with exponential backoff, starting at two seconds and capping at one minute. Each retry must re-send the original job ID so the Quillgate scheduler can deduplicate attempts. Do not generate a new job for each retry, as this inflates quota usage. All retry requests must be authenticated with the token shown below.

login token, tagef-tagep: eyJhbGciOiJIUzI1NiIsInR5cCI6IkpXVCJ9.eyJzdWIiOiIBXyeYEoalzIn0.6TI7VhOJMHm9

## Renderhive Transcode Farm — Environment Variables

Each worker node in the Renderhive farm reads its configuration from /etc/renderhive/worker.env at boot. Codec presets and queue endpoints are set per region by the Palmvale ops team. Workers will refuse jobs until the control-plane credential is present. Add the following line to the env file:

secret setting of kageg-bawep: RELAY_SECRET5=3c3b0

### Pagination quirks

If you're building a plugin against the Lanternquay public API, heads up: pagination is cursor-based, not offset-based, and cursors expire. Don't cache them across sessions — you'll get a stale-cursor error and have to restart the walk. Page sizes are capped server-side, so asking for more just gets silently clamped. If results seem to skip or repeat, you're almost certainly reusing an expired cursor. The limits and expiry windows the server actually enforces are set by the following values.

config for bagaf-yaguf:
druwyn:
  log_level: error
  metrics_host: metrics.druwyn.tolvaqlabs.internal
  pin: 6612
  pool_size: 4